Prof. Wagner is a professor of Pharmaceutical Biotechnology at the Ludwig-Maximilians-Universität (LMU) and the Center of Nanoscience in Munich, Germany. Previously (1991-2001), he was the Director Cancer Vaccines & Gene Therapy at Boehringer Ingelheim in Vienna, Austria, where he supervised the first-in-world polymer-based human gene therapy trial in 1994.

Prof. Wagner is an Academician of the European Academy of Sciences, a Controlled Release Society (CRS) College of Fellows member, a German Society for Gene Therapy board member, and the Journal of Gene Medicine Editor-in-Chief. He has authored more than 475 publications with almost 45,000 citations. His current academic research projects focus on the targeted delivery of nucleic acids (including mRNA) and protein therapeutics.
